SKIN CARE

That scungy bar of soap is not doing your man’s skin any good. In fact, it’s probably stripping it of its natural oils, resulting in dehydration and those pimples he’s been complaining about.

Swap it for a refreshing face wash like the L’Oreal Paris Men Expert Pure Power Charcoal Wash, which will whisk away grime, oil and dirt from his pores. Post-shower, he should lock in hydration with a light moisturiser, like the Moosehead Oil Control Moisturiser Face Cream. A weekly scrub is ideal for buffing away dead skin. Try Clinique For Men Face Scrub.


SHAVING

Sporting a fuzz-free face is the most high maintenance beauty task guys are faced with. Since shaving is a daily ritual for most men, easy-to-use products are must-haves. The Lab Series Maximum Comfort Shave Gel is a great buy– it cools the skin before, during and after shaving and reduces redness. For a super smooth shave, treat him to the Gilette Fusion ProGlide with Flexball Technology. Thanks to its pivoting blade, it glides along facial contours easily.


HAIR CARE

As for hair care, it’s a good idea to go back to basics – a hydrating, anti-dandruff shampoo and conditioner and a styling wax are essential. He’ll love the refreshing feel of GAIA Made for Men Shampoo and Conditioner, and lush smell of Wen by Chaz Dean Defining Paste.

If he’s not into forking out for a trim every now and then (ahh, men…), then set him up with a simple clipper, like the VS Sassoon VS for Men Men Crew Cut. It’s cord-free and features a comb guide for easy-peasy manoeuvring.

BODY HYGIENE

Body odour is no one’s friend, so a quality deodorant is crucial. Using a roll-on or spray comes down to personal preference, but we like Rexona Original for Men Aerosol and Mitchum Clinical Anti-Perspirant & Deodorant Sport for keeping sweat and odour at bay. A body wash like the The Body Shop White Musk for Men Hair and Body Wash will help to nix daily dirt, while a spritz of Tommy Hilfiger Tommy will make sure he smells #freshtodeath.
